London, the United Kingdom
The UK housing market is seeing a slight pick-up in activity with mortgage lending and prices both rising, figures have suggested.
Gross mortgage lending was up 4% in April, compared with March, to £l2. lbn, according to the Council of Mortgage Lenders.
This was 21% higher than April 2012, but this data is skewed by the end of the stamp duty concession a year ago.
Official figures show UK house prices rose by 2. 7% in the past twelve months.
However, this was driven by rises in England and Wales, with property price falls in Scotland and Northern Ireland, according to the Office for National Statistics.
Paris, France
Developed economies returned to growth in the first three months of the year, although the euro zone continued to lag behind the U. S. and Japan, according to figures released by the Organization for Economic Cooperation and Development Tuesday.
The Paris-based research body said the combined gross domestic product of its 34 developed-country members grew by 0. 4% from the final three months of 2012. There were "diverging patterns" across its members, but that largely involved a contrast between contractions in France, Italy and the euro zone as a whole, and a pickup in growth in Japan, the U. S. and the U. K.
With growth so unbalanced, and business and consumer confidence weak in the face of uncertainties surrounding the outcome of the euro zone’s fiscal crisis and fiscal difficulties in the U.S. , economists don’t expect a strong pickup in global growth in the near term.
Washington, the United States
Apple has been accused of being "among America’s largest tax avoiders".
A Senate committee said Apple had used "a complex web of offshore entities" to avoid paying billions of dollars in US income taxes. But it said there was no indication the firm acted illegally.
Apple chief Tim Cook will go before the panel on Tuesday. In prepared testimony Apple said it did not use tax gimmicks.
The US Senate had said that Apple paid little or nothing on billions of dollars in profits placed in Irish subsidiaries.
The company says it is one of the largest taxpayers in the US, having paid $ 6 bn in federal corporate income tax in the 2012 fiscal year.
US corporation tax is one of the highest in the world at 35%. However, companies typically pay far less, thanks to numerous deductions and exemptions.
Oklahoma City, the United States
At least 91 people, including 20 children, are feared to have been killed by a huge tornado which tore through Oklahoma City suburbs, local officials say.
Worst hit was Moore, south of the city, where neighborhoods were flattened and schools destroyed by winds of up to 200mph. About 120 people are being treated in hospitals.
President Barack Obama has declared a major disaster in Oklahoma. He also ordered federal authorities to join in the search efforts which have continued throughout the night.
The official death toll is 51, but local authorities say the figure is expected to rise as another 40 bodies have been found.
Dubai, Saudi Arabia
A Saudi woman has made history by reaching the summit of the world’ s highest mountain. Raha Moharrak, 25, not only became the first Saudi woman to attempt the climb but also the youngest Arab to make it to the top of Everest. She is part of a four-person expedition that also includes the first Qatari man and the first Palestinian man attempting to reach the summit. They are trying to raise $ lm for education projects in Nepal.
Originally from Jeddah, Ms Moharrak is a university graduate currently based in Dubai. Coming from Saudi Arabia, a conservative Muslim country where women’ s rights are very restricted, she had to break a lot of barriers to achieve her goal, her climb team said.
